I used to have an Apple Watch Series 6, but I hated how often I had to recharge it. You get used to it of course, and the fitness side of things are great it definitely kept me up on my toes. But I am not sure how sustainable it is to only be active because three funny (and really well animated) rings tell you to.
To not having to keep track of my watches battery i have switched to the legendary highly accurate Casio F-91W. With one watch I can go 7 years given you only use the backlight 1 second a day and keep the running on for 20 seconds. This is an 340600% improvement!
Its extremely comfortable to wear. In fact you almost do not feel it at all. It’s just an extension of your own body like you give yourself of knowing the superpower of telling the time ±30 seconds a month at normal temperature. It is super sleek looking as well.
I still haven’t hacked it yet. There are a couple of great ones out there, most notably the sensorwatch. But I am not sure if I even want it have more features than showing me the time. Also with the hack installed I have to charge it every 1-2 years
Apple Fitness is really good especially comparing running times, but thankfully the F-91W comes with a stopwatch can now use to keep track on times and compare them using a spreadsheet.
